The real estate market may be booming in Texas, but that doesn't mean you have to spend a ton of money on a house. At least not here in San Antonio. We've been digging around town and found some beautiful homes at an even more attractive price.
Here are five of our favorite houses on the market for under $200,000:
1. 11907 Flame Tree Cove is 2,033 square-feet of airy space with two bedrooms and two bathrooms. The stone exterior has serious curb appeal, but it's the floor plan and high ceilings that makes us swoon. And so does the price: $199,999.
2. Located in Universal City, 362 Kimberly Dr. is ready for move in with an updated kitchen, floors, and a beautiful stone fireplace in the living room. There are four bedrooms and two bathrooms within the 2,515 square foot home priced at $189,000.
3. Enter 9323 Overland Way, a three-bedroom, two-bathroom house with 1675 square feet of open space. Though it's not large, the open floor plan and natural light \ make the home feel bigger than it actually is. Our favorite part? The covered patio in the back. It's on the market for $182,500.
4. Zero in on the details of 27 Rainy Ave. and you'll be sold. This three-bedroom, two-bathroom home has beautiful wood and tile flooring throughout the first floor. Within the 1,750 square feet is ample closet space in the master bedroom (two walk-in closets), a loft area upstairs, and a sizeable laundry room. It's located by the Leon Creek Greenway and offers great views from the multi-level deck for $162,500.
5. 18922 Lookout Mountain Trail is a small sanctuary for folks who want to escape the city. Nestled in Helotes, this 587 square-foot home — with one bedroom and one bathroom — makes for the perfect cozy getaway. There's a small balcony perfect for dining outside under a starry sky. It's listing price? $129,900.

A new housing report has revealed that San Antonio led the nation with the fastest growth in affordable apartment construction from 2020-2024.
The study from apartment search platform RentCafe analyzed new affordable apartment construction rates over the last five years across 146 U.S. cities. For the purpose of the study, RentCafe defined "affordable housing" as "residential buildings in which all units are income-restricted." Their rent prices also couldn't exceed 30 percent of each market's Area Median Income (AMI).
The findings show 9,015 new "affordable" (income-restricted) apartments have been developed in San Antonio from 2020-2024. These apartments make up about 24 percent of all new housing in the city.
Furthermore, San Antonio has tripled its rate of new affordable apartments when compared to the pre-pandemic period from 2015-2019. During that time, about 2,800 affordable units were developed. Compared to San Antonio's post-pandemic apartment construction, which revealed a five-year increase of 222.54 percent.
Nationally, about 310,000 new affordable apartments were built over the last five years, and nearly a third of them were completed just in 2024 alone, the report said.
"Notably, affordable housing is starting to make up a larger portion of all new apartment construction," the report's author wrote. "In 2024, nearly 14 percent of all new apartments were income-restricted — up from just under 9 percent ten years earlier — indicating a growing emphasis on affordability in new development."
In RentCafe's separate ranking of the U.S. cities that have built the most new affordable apartment units since 2020, San Antonio ranked No. 9 nationally. The top three cities were Seattle, Washington (No. 1); New York City, New York (No. 2); and Austin, Texas (No. 3).
"Affordable housing construction [across the nation] rose 73 percent compared to the previous five-year period (2015–2019), far outpacing the 36 percent growth in overall apartment construction," the report said.
